The NJ climate is the single biggest force working against a Toms River chimney. Rain driven against the brick, snow melting and refreezing on the crown, and the swing between cold nights and sunny days all open the stack to moisture. Then the cycle repeats with every cold front, and over a few winters a minor flaw becomes spalled brick or a cracked crown. Catching it early is the whole difference between a small repair and a full rebuild.

The point of every service we offer is to keep a fire contained and the air in your home safe. A blocked or downdrafting flue can push carbon monoxide back into the living space, none of it visible from the couch. A clean, sound, well-vented chimney is the difference between a cozy fire and an emergency call. Keeping your fireplace safe to use is the whole point of the work.

The biggest threat to a Toms River chimney is not the fires inside it but the weather outside it. Capillary action pulls water deep into porous brick, where the next freeze does its damage. Small openings become big ones, and big ones become the reason a stack has to come down. Stop the moisture this season and freeze-thaw has nothing left to compound next winter.
